Hatch is currently seeking three highly motivated, results-driven, Rail Traffic Control Supervisors to join the Rail System Team in Ottawa for a 6-month term.

This opportunity will challenge your skills in the supervision and mentoring of Rail Traffic Controllers in our client’s control room.

As the successful candidate, you will:

  • Monitor, mentor and coach the client’s rail traffic control staff.

  • Develop an understanding of the client’s version of the Canadian Rail Operating Rules, signal and dispatch system functionality, operating instructions, special instructions, and timetable.

  • Develop an understanding of the client’s incident response procedures.

  • Report to the client any incidents where a rail traffic controller does not perform their duties in accordance with the training that they have received.

You bring to the role:

  • Experience in the Canadian Rail Operating Rules.

  • Experience as a rail traffic controller and in the supervision of rail traffic controllers.

  • The ability to work in a 24/7 environment.

  • The ability to manage emergent conditions, including incidents.

  • Excellent communications and interpersonal skills.
